Kaia Kanepi vs Asa Carlsson H2H: 0-1
Asa Carlsson holds a 1–0 lead over Kaia Kanepi in their WTA head-to-head. Across 1 main-draw meeting, Asa Carlsson leads 1–0 on clay. Most recently, Asa Carlsson won the 2002 Helsinki fourth round 6-0 6-4.
